游戏服务器游戏后台开发的方法论
发布时间:2020/6/24 15:15:57 来源: 纵横数据
游戏服务器游戏后台开发的方法论
(1)本质上是应对海量服务的问题。
(2)出发点:两种不同的困难
游戏服务器事情本身逻辑很简单,但是并发规模非常大;
事情本身的逻辑复杂,要经历复杂的处理步骤。
(3)方法论 - 分治
大的问题分解成小问题,小问题继续分解,最终在合适的力度下得到解决。
服务分布化
游戏服务器三层架构:接入-逻辑-存储;
游戏服务器通用服务:微服务。
内部复杂度应对:分层分块。
(4)方法论 - 灰度
什么是灰度:抛弃0/1思维;在不同的场景下提供不能的服务。
在不同范畴维度的应用:服务降级;灰度分布。
感悟:任何事情都不是非黑即白的,可以灰度发布,灰度服务(取中间值)。【艾娜】
本文来源:
https://www.zndata.com/article/2836.html
[复制链接]
链接已复制
上一篇:游戏服务器大量并发任务意味着什么
下一篇:游戏服务器的相关参与者